So now, dear children, remain in him. Then when he appears, we can stand before him with confidence and not shrink back in shame at his coming.
And now, little children, abide in him; that, when he shall appear, we may have confidence, and not be ashamed before him at his coming.
Verse Analysis
Plain-English insight for readers
In this verse, the writer addresses the readers as dear children, encouraging them to stay connected to him. This connection is vital because it prepares them for the future when he returns. By remaining in him, they can face his arrival with confidence, rather than fear or shame. The idea is that living in a close relationship with him leads to a sense of assurance. When he appears, those who have maintained this bond will not feel embarrassed or regretful about their lives. Instead, they will stand tall, knowing they have lived in a way that honors him. This message emphasizes the importance of staying true to one’s beliefs and values, especially as they anticipate his return. It’s a reminder that our choices today shape our experience tomorrow, encouraging a life of integrity and faithfulness. Ultimately, it’s about being ready and unashamed when the moment comes to meet him face to face, reflecting a life well-lived in his presence and love. What does 1 John 2:28 mean?
1 John 2:28 encourages believers to remain connected to Christ. This connection is essential for facing his return with confidence, rather than shame.
What is the meaning of 'abide in him' in 1 John 2:28?
'Abide in him' means to maintain a close, ongoing relationship with Christ. This involves living according to his teachings and values, which prepares believers for his return.

The Book of 1 John
1–2: Walking in the light
The author begins by testifying to what he has seen, heard, and touched—the Word of life, which is the eternal life that was with the Father and was manifested to them. This testimony is shared so that the readers may have fellowship with the apostles, and through them, with the Father and His Son, Jesus Christ. The core message is that God is light, and in Him is no darkness at all. If people claim to have fellowship with Him while walking in darkness, they are lying. However, if they walk in the light, they have fellowship with one another, and the blood of Jesus Christ cleanses them from all sin. The author asserts that if people claim to be without sin, they deceive themselves, but if they confess their sins, God is faithful and just to forgive them and cleanse them from all unrighteousness.
